Shawn Collins (born February 20, 1967) is an American former professional football player who was a wide receiver in the National Football League (NFL). He was selected by the Atlanta Falcons in the first round of the 1989 NFL draft.{{Cite web |title=1989 NFL Draft Listing |url=https://www.pro-football-reference.com/years/1989/draft.htm |access-date=2023-05-26 |website=Pro-Football-Reference.com |language=en}} He played college football for the Northern Arizona Lumberjacks.

Collins also played for the Cleveland Browns, Green Bay Packers and Frankfurt Galaxy. He played in the Canadian Football League in 1995 for the Winnipeg Blue Bombers and the Memphis Mad Dogs.
